How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Groves Lincoln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Groves Lincoln Park Studio Apartments | $751 | $649 | $995 |
| Groves Lincoln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$910 | $699 | $1,600 |
Groves Lincoln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,215 | $949 | $1,501 |
| Groves Lincoln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,764 | $1,395 | $3,473 |

Cheapest Available Groves Lincoln Park 2 Bedroom Apartments
Currently the lowest priced 2 Bedroom apartment unit Groves Lincoln Park of Tucson, AZ is the Two Bedroom One Bath Model starting from $949 at Pebble Creek Apartments. The average price for all 2 Bedroom apartments in Groves Lincoln Park is currently $1,215. Here is today’s list of the cheapest available 2 Bedroom options in the area: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Priced From |
|---|---|---|
| Pebble Creek Apartments | Two Bedroom One Bath | $949 |
| Villas las Naranjas | B1 2x1 | $959 |
| Sunflower Apartments | 2 Bedroom / 1 Bath | $959 |
| Catalina Ridge | B2: 2 Bed 2 Bath | $1,013 |
| CopperHill | 2x2 Upgraded Upstairs | $1,095 |
| Verrano Park | 2 Beds 1 Bath | $1,151 |
| San Simeon | Two bedroom one bath | $1,170 |
| Icon on Stella | 2 Bed 1 Bath | $1,215 |
| Lakeside Casitas | B1: 2 Bed 2 Bath | $1,301 |
| Copper Creek | Two bedroom one bath | $1,370 |
